5-Day Adventure Through Cambodia and Laos

Viewed by 88 travelers

Day 1: Arrival in Phnom Penh & City Highlights

Morning: Arrive in Phnom Penh, Cambodia's bustling capital. Start your day with a visit to the Royal Palace, admiring its stunning Khmer architecture and beautifully manicured gardens.

Afternoon: Head to the somber Tuol Sleng Genocide Museum and the Choeung Ek Killing Fields to deepen your understanding of Cambodia’s history. Take time to reflect in these poignant sites.

Evening: Enjoy dinner along the riverside at , soaking in views of the Mekong River and vibrant city life.

Day 2: Siem Reap & Angkor Temples

Morning: Transfer to Siem Reap and explore the iconic Angkor Wat at sunrise. Witness breathtaking temple reliefs and intricate carvings depicting ancient stories.

Afternoon: Visit Bayon Temple with its giant smiling stone faces, followed by a stroll through the mystical Ta Prohm, famous for the trees growing through its ruins.

Evening: Experience the lively Pub Street for dinner and enjoy traditional Apsara dance performances at a local restaurant.

Day 3: Journey to Luang Prabang, Laos

Morning: Fly to Luang Prabang, Laos. Begin with a visit to the stunning Wat Xieng Thong, a masterpiece of Lao architecture and religious art.

Afternoon: Explore the Royal Palace Museum and stroll through the vibrant Night Market to pick up local handicrafts and souvenirs.

Evening: Relax by the Mekong River banks, enjoying an authentic Laotian dinner as the sun sets behind the mountains.

Day 4: Kuang Si Falls & Local Villages

Morning: Take a trip to the spectacular Kuang Si Waterfalls, where you can swim in turquoise pools and explore nature trails.

Afternoon: Visit nearby Hmong and Khmu villages to learn about ethnic cultures and traditional crafts through guided interactions.

Evening: Return to Luang Prabang for a peaceful evening, perhaps visiting a cozy café or quiet riverside bar.

Day 5: Sunrise Tour & Departure

Morning: Rise early for the traditional Alms Giving Ceremony and a sunrise view from Mount Phousi, offering panoramic vistas of the city and rivers.

Afternoon: Enjoy a leisurely lunch followed by last-minute shopping or a visit to the Traditional Arts and Ethnology Centre.

Evening: Depart from Luang Prabang airport for your onward journey, taking with you unforgettable memories of Cambodia and Laos.

Time and Cost Estimates

  • Royal Palace, Phnom Penh: 2 hours, $10 entry fee
  • Tuol Sleng Genocide Museum & Killing Fields: 3 hours, $15 combined entry
  • Angkor Wat: 4 hours, $37 1-day pass
  • Bayon Temple and Ta Prohm: 3 hours, included in Angkor pass
  • Wat Xieng Thong, Luang Prabang: 1.5 hours, $5 entry
  • Kuang Si Waterfalls: 3 hours, $3 entry
  • Mount Phousi: 1 hour, $2 donation
  • Alms Giving Ceremony: 1 hour, free (optional donation)
  • Domestic flights Phnom Penh – Siem Reap & Siem Reap – Luang Prabang: approx. $150 (combined)
  • Meals and local transport: approx. $120 for entire trip
  • Total Estimated Cost: $347

Tips

If you prefer a more relaxed pace, consider extending your stay in Siem Reap or Luang Prabang to fully immerse yourself in the local culture and nature. For a shorter trip, focus on highlights like Phnom Penh and Siem Reap or Luang Prabang only, which reduces travel time and lets you experience key attractions with less transit.
